Как выполнить подробный и быстрый тест производительности 3D

Я думаю, что это ошибка в Unity, потому что Gufw является корневым приложением;) Создана ошибка https://bugs.launchpad.net/unity/+bug/1200259 С уважением.

52
задан 14.03.2020, 05:08

6 ответов

glxgears застрял на 60fps может быть связано с синхронизацией сигнала VSync. Надеюсь, что другие приложения не будут иметь таких же результатов, но в зависимости от вашей графической карты вы можете обойти это. (но с риском наблюдать разрыв на экране)

Если вы хотите продолжить, я бы посоветовал взглянуть на это обсуждение .

Чтобы отключить Vsync, запустите glxgears следующим образом:

vblank_mode=0 glxgears
0
ответ дан 14.03.2020, 05:09
  • 1
    glxgears не является сравнительным тестом! Это является полностью Зависящим от ЦП на всем современном аппаратном обеспечении машинной графики! – Baked Inhalf 14.03.2020, 05:09
  • 2
    __GL_SYNC_TO_VBLANK=0 glxgears для драйверов Nvidia: stackoverflow.com/questions/17196117/… – Jiao 14.03.2020, 05:09

Ubuntu с 11.04 поставляется с бенчмарками glmark2 и glmark2-es2, которые довольно хороши для выполнения простых бенчмарков (с шейдером) и очень легки для скачивания.

glmark2 активно разрабатывается группой Linaro. С каждым новым выпуском приходят новые и более требовательные тесты. https://launchpad.net/glmark2

Бенчмарк также хорошо работает на устройствах (на базе ARM, OpenGL-ES2), так что это хорошее (аппаратное) кроссплатформенное сравнение. glmark2-es2 работает на OMAP4 / powervr Pandaboard http://www.youtube.com/watch?v=G5jg9D1lH5Y

0
ответ дан 14.03.2020, 05:09
  • 1
    На 15,10, это segfaults после установки драйвера nvidia-352: bugs.launchpad.net/ubuntu/+source/glmark2/+bug/1475902 – tigrou 14.03.2020, 05:10
  • 2
    @neves теперь работал на меня на Ubuntu 16.10, NVIDIA 375.39, glmark 2014.03, NVIDIA GTX 1080 и NVS 5400M. – tigrou 14.03.2020, 05:10
  • 3
    Хороший 3D сравнительный тест Vergy трудно сделать, но glmark2 лучше, чем glxgears, но все еще прост – Richard Szalay 14.03.2020, 05:11
  • 4
    Что означают результаты? Если I' m пытающийся определить, имеет ли моя система аппаратное ускорение, как я интерпретирую результаты glmark2 получить ответ? – piers7 14.03.2020, 05:11
  • 5
    nvidia-375 и ошибка все еще там. Катастрофический отказ на запуске. – citykid 14.03.2020, 05:11

Привет
Ознакомьтесь с SPEC.org :

Standard Performance Evaluation Corporation (SPEC) - это некоммерческая корпорация, созданная для создания, поддержки и поддержки стандартизированного набора соответствующие тесты, которые могут быть применены к новейшему поколению высокопроизводительных компьютеров. SPEC разрабатывает наборы тестов, а также рассматривает и публикует результаты, полученные от наших организаций-членов и других лицензиатов.

0
ответ дан 14.03.2020, 05:10
  • 1
    Спасибо за ответ, но меня can' t помогают с этим. Они действительно предлагают тестирование GPU, но истинные другие программы (как язык майя, и т.д....) – s.m. 14.03.2020, 05:10

Unigine имеет версию Linux для своих тестов с поддержкой различных уровней шейдеров, стоит проверить:

http://unigine.com/download/

Это также входит в набор тестов Phoronix, в котором также есть множество других автоматических (и других) опций тестирования.

http://www.phoronix-test-suite.com/

Вкратце, используйте центр программного обеспечения для установки php5-cli в качестве зависимости для Phoronix, затем загрузите Phoronix tarball и извлеките его. Подробные руководства по использованию можно найти на сайте Phoronix.

0
ответ дан 14.03.2020, 05:10
  • 1
    sudo apt-get install phoronix-test-suite на Ubuntu 15.10 помогает автоматизировать вещи: askubuntu.com/a/820264/52975 – Nick Babcock 14.03.2020, 05:11
  • 2
    Попробованный демонстрация святилища самостоятельно ясным и драйвером Radeon. Много жалоб на недостающие возможности. После лжи о механизме в пакетном файле запуска, полученном просто пустое окно. Here' s список недостающих меза-реализаций: # Лгут тесту для компенсации меза-MESA_EXTENSION_OVERRIDE экспорта дефицита = + GL_ARB_map_buffer_range, GL_ARB_vertex_array_object, GL_ARB_half_float_vertex, GL_ARB_half_float_pixel, GL_EXT_texture_swizzle, GL_ARB_shader_object, GL_ARB_vertex_shader, GL_ARB_fragment_shader, GL_ARB_framebuffer_object, GL_EXT_framebuffer_multisample – fubo 14.03.2020, 05:11
  • 3
    Единица является очень хорошим сравнительным тестом, но не работает с драйверами с открытым исходным кодом. Я хочу протестировать свой старый ATI 9600 м GPU. Спасибо за предложение так или иначе. Я знаю о PTS, но это - другой слой, it' s больше о создании отчетов об этом на самом деле тестирование. Существуют приложения, которые уже находятся в Ubuntu repo. – bradgonesurfing 14.03.2020, 05:11

Игры chromium-bsu и gltron в Ubuntu имеют гораздо меньшую площадь установки, чем nexuiz, и обе имеют счетчик FPS. Если бы я хотел быстро проверить, я бы пошел по этому пути.

0
ответ дан 14.03.2020, 05:11
  • 1
    Спасибо за ответ! Хорошие и маленькие тесты GL, но все еще слишком простой. – SuperJMN 14.03.2020, 05:11

gfxbench

от Kishonti Ltd. считается золотым стандартом в отрасли.

Вы можете скачать бесплатную версию их тестов по адресу: https://gfxbench.com/linux-download/

Затем запустите их скрипты:

sh gfxbench_gl-linux-qt-4.0.13+community_64bit.sh
./gfxbench_gl
[ 1115] Кишонти зарабатывает деньги, продавая более специализированные версии этих тестов, а также исходный код, если вы платите дорогую лицензию.

Youtube содержит рендеринг большинства своих высокоуровневых тестов, например, Автомобильная погоня: https://www.youtube.com/watch?v=kJ9FyMtNdV4

phoronix-test-suite

Упоминается в [ 1110] https://askubuntu.com/a/33841/52975 , но здесь более подробная информация.

В Ubuntu 16.10:

sudo apt-get install phoronix-test-suite
phoronix-test-suite list-available-suites

Это дает идентификатор комплекта, описания и тип. Поэтому просто выберите один из graphics наборов, таких как pts/mesa (pts == Phoronix Test Suite), и запустите его:

phoronix-test-suite run pts/mesa

PTS кажется интерфейсом для нескольких тестов. [ 1121]

pts/mesa загружает и запускает реальные FPS-игры в полноэкранном режиме, поэтому результаты могут быть репрезентативными.

0

Теги

Похожие вопросы